#100244 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#100244 is composed of 6.3% red, 0.8% green and 26.7%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 76.5% cyan, 97.1% magenta, 0% yellow and 73.3% black. It has a hue angle of 252.7 degrees, a saturation of 94.3% and a lightness of 13.7%. #100244 color hex could be obtained by blending #200488 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#000033.

Shades and Tints of #100244
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#03000b is the darkest color, while #f8f7ff is the lightest one.

Tones of #100244
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#232224 is the less saturated color, while #100244 is the most saturated one.
